Before diving into the specifics of robot vacuums, it is crucial to understand the unique challenges faced by individuals with asthma or dust sensitivity. Asthma is a chronic respiratory condition that causes inflammation and narrowing of the airways, leading to symptoms such as wheezing, coughing, shortness of breath, and chest tightness. For many asthmatics, exposure to dust, pollen, pet dander, and other allergens can trigger these symptoms or even lead to severe asthma attacks.
Similarly, individuals with dust control needs often suffer from allergies or sensitivities to airborne particles. Dust mites, in particular, are a common allergen found in homes, thriving in warm and humid environments. They feed on dead skin cells and are commonly found in bedding, carpets, and upholstered furniture. Reducing dust and allergens in the home is, therefore, a critical step in managing asthma and allergies.
When selecting a robot vacuum for homes with asthmatics and dust control needs, certain features are more important than others. These features ensure that the vacuum not only cleans effectively but also minimizes the spread of allergens and dust in the air.
One of the most critical features for individuals with dust sensitivity or asthma is HEPA (High-Efficiency Particulate Air) filtration. HEPA filters are designed to capture 99.97% of particles as small as 0.3 microns, including dust mites, pollen, pet dander, and other allergens. A robot vacuum with a HEPA filter ensures that these particles are trapped within the vacuum rather than being recirculated into the air.

Advanced mapping and navigation systems allow robot vacuums to clean more efficiently and thoroughly. Features such as L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) or cameras enable the vacuum to map out the room, avoid obstacles, and cover all areas evenly. This ensures that dust and allergens are removed from every corner of the home.
